Addressing Earthquake Safety Concerns, Strengthening Community Communication
Korea National Oil Corporation (President Kim Dongseob) has formed a safety response task force to begin exploration drilling for oil and gas fields.
The corporation announced on the 11th that it has established the 'Domestic Continental Shelf Safety Response Task Force' to address safety concerns such as earthquakes related to deep-sea exploration drilling in the East Sea and to strengthen communication with the local community.
Through this task force, the corporation plans to establish a comprehensive safety response system before and after the exploration drilling, closely monitor the entire drilling process, and seek expert consultation if necessary.
Additionally, the corporation intends to actively communicate with local communities and organizations to address safety concerns and build trust, by listening to various opinions and thoroughly collecting feedback.
